A unique partnership: Outward Bound Hong Kong and The Swire Institute of Marine Science, The University of Hong Kong _ where outdoor education meets top-tier marine science.

Climate change presents a significant challenge for current and future generations. To address this critical issue, we invite secondary students to participate in an immersive program that combines Marine Science and Outdoor Education. 

This course provides students with essential 21st-century skills, including resilience, confidence, social competence, and compassion, while fostering a deep understanding of environmental stewardship. 

Through hands-on exploration of marine environments and direct engagement with conservation practices, students will: 

  • Gain practical insights into marine biodiversity and ecosystems 

  • Develop a strong sense of environmental responsibility 

  • Contribute meaningfully to the preservation of our natural resources 

EXPLORE: MARINE IMMERSION 

  • Kayaking: Observe coastal ecosystems firsthand 

  • Science Workshops by SWIMS: Hands-on marine science learning 

DISCOVER: MARINE BIODIVERSITY 

  • Sea Orienteering: Combine navigation with ecological observation 

  • Local Species: Identify and understand Hong Kong's marine life 

  • Biodiversity Data: Collect data on mangrove, seagrass, tidal flat and rocky shore ecosystems 

CONSERVE: CORAL RESTORATION 

  • Coral Mapping (Double Haven): Assess coral health and diversity. 

  • Sample Collection: Collect samples for research purposes. 

  • Field Studies: Discover the importance of coral communities. 

  • Microplastic and Environmental Service: Learn about the importance of microplastics.
